British comedian Russell Howard and his wife, Dr. Cerys Morgan, welcomed a baby boy named Felix in 2026. Tragically, their precious newborn died shortly after birth, leaving the couple heartbroken.
Months after privately mourning Felix’s passing, Russell opened up about his family’s experience at the hospital, sharing a message that would touch hearts around the world.
“During the most devastating time of our lives, the hospital staff who cared for us showed extraordinary compassion, kindness, and humanity,” Russell wrote. “They helped us navigate an unimaginable heartache and gave us support when we needed it most.”
A Promise Born From Love and Loss
Russell explained that the love, kindness, and compassion his family received following their baby’s passing inspired them to start the Felix Foundation. Their bereavement midwife, Lauren, became one of their biggest supporters during the darkest chapter of their lives.
“After losing her own baby, Lauren retrained as a midwife so that she could help other families going through what she had been through,” Russell shared. “Her care meant more to us than we can ever put into words.”
The couple made a solemn vow to each other during their grief.
“We were overwhelmed by the care we received, and we made a promise to each other: that we would try to help other families who find themselves facing the same devastating circumstances.”
Turning Tragedy Into a Legacy of Hope
The Felix Foundation now serves the emotional, spiritual, and financial needs of parents, siblings, and other close family members affected by miscarriage, premature birth, stillbirth, neonatal death, or related bereavement. Russell Howard and Cerys Morgan want other families to know they are not alone in their grief.
“The Felix Foundation is named after our beautiful son,” he shared. “We miss him dearly, every single day, but we take some comfort in knowing that his name will stand for kindness, compassion and laughter, and that his legacy may help other families through the darkest moments of their lives.”
